仓储稻谷的气流阻力
Airflow Resistance of paddy in the Storage
【摘要】 将实验测出的稻谷中气流阻力数据标绘在对数坐标系上,发现其单位深度的压力损失和单位面积的气流成线性关系.直线的斜率随粮层深度的增加而减小,截距随粮层深度的增加而增加.气流穿过粮层的压力损失,随粮层深度的增加成比例增加,但是,随气流速度的增加不是成比例的.同时建立了五个近似等式,可用于储粮通风系统的设计计算.
【Abstract】 An experimental research has been conducted to obtain information on resistance of paddy to airflow. The relationship between pressure drop per unit depth and airflow per unit area is Linear for paddy when plotted on a Logarithmic scale. The slope of this Line decreases with grain depth increase. However, the intercept shows an increase with depth increase. Moreover, the effects of grain depths and airflow rates on resistance have been analyzed. The loss of air pressure across the grain is proportionate to grain depth, but disproportionate to the increase in airflow rate. These results are in general, in good agreement with those achieved by other researchers. Five approximate equations are also developed for possible application in the design of aeration system.
